Commercial Description:
This Select Special Edition Summer Ale is an unfiltered and refreshingly smooth white ale. It is brewed with malted barley and unmalted wheat. This wheat ale features a blend of spices. A hint of orange peel and a twist of lemon makes this ale a thirst quenching experience you will savor!

12 oz bottle purchased as part of a beers of summer 10 pack at World Market. Pour is yellow golden, fully hazy with some protein particulates floating about. The pure white one inch head falls fast. Aroma is noticeably floral with a bright lemon citrus. General yeast spiciness, clove is present below the floral and fruit. Taste is lemon citrus fruit and the floral yeastiness. Nothing really is sharp or out of balance, nice and integrated. As it warms ginger and coriander ome out. Palate is full bodied, yet light and refreshing with a lingering floral finish. Nice enough wit.
